ADHD is characterized by a persistent pattern of negligence and/or hyperactivity-impulsivity that disrupts functioning or advancement. While the condition is acknowledged in both genders, studies have suggested that adult women often experience ADHD symptoms that diverge from the standard model. A much better understanding of these symptoms can result in precise diagnosis and effective management.
Symptoms of Adult ADHD in Women
Women with ADHD might show a variety of symptoms that can affect their personal and expert lives. These symptoms frequently vary substantially from those shown by males.
1. Negligence
Negligence is among the most widespread symptoms of ADHD and can manifest in numerous ways:
Difficulty Concentrating: Women might find it challenging to keep concentrate on jobs that need extended attention.Lack of organization: A typical characteristic is chronic poor organization, whether in personal ownership, work areas, or schedules.Forgetfulness: Many women report a propensity to forget considerable dates, tasks, or appointments, leading to frustration and anxiety.Difficulty Completing Tasks: They might struggle to end up jobs, frequently leaving them insufficient or sensation overwhelmed by the effort needed to start.2. Hyperactivity and Impulsivity
While hyperactivity is typically less noticeable in women, there are still manifestations:
Restlessness: Women may experience an internal sense of restlessness, feeling the requirement to continuously move or fidget.Talkativeness: Some may participate in extreme talking, driven by impulsivity, often interrupting conversations or turning discussions towards their interests.Impulsive Decisions: Women may make hasty choices, resulting in repercussions in their individual lives and careers.3. Emotional Dysregulation
Another important aspect of ADHD in adult women is psychological dysregulation, which can include:

One considerable obstacle in detecting adult ADHD in women is the propensity for symptoms to be neglected or misattributed to other mental health issues, such as anxiety or depression. Women may be more adept at masking their symptoms, leading to the understanding that they are simply disorganized or anxious instead of experiencing a clinical condition.

Furthermore, social expectations typically press women to be "best" and "in control," making it harder for them to acknowledge and accept ADHD symptoms as a genuine mental issue. As a result, ADHD in women can go undiagnosed or misdiagnosed for several years.
Significance of Early Diagnosis
Early diagnosis of ADHD in adult women is essential for several factors:

There are several effective treatment choices readily available for women identified with adult ADHD:
Medications: Stimulant medications, such as amphetamines or methylphenidate, are typically recommended. ADHD symptoms can provide differently, with women often experiencing more internalized and emotional symptoms compared to the outward hyperactivity typically observed in males.
Can ADHD symptoms aggravate with age?
Yes, symptoms can evolve with age, and women's life modifications (such as hormonal shifts due to menstruation, pregnancy, and menopause) can worsen ADHD symptoms.
Is ADHD genetic?
Research study suggests that ADHD can have a hereditary element, implying it often runs in families.
How is ADHD identified in adults?
Diagnosis generally includes a comprehensive assessment by a mental health specialist, which might include interviews, ranking scales, and assessments of personal history.
